Certified: ABB Explosion-Proof motors are UL and CSA approved for the following hazardous locations.

Class 1, Group D locations containing volatile gases such as Gasoline, Hexane, Naphtha, Benzene, Propane, Alcohol, etc.

Class 2, Group F & G locations containing dust such as (F) Carbon Black, Coal or Coke Dust or Group (G) Flour, Starch, or Grain Dusts.  To retain explosion proof capabilities on our mobile units the tank must always be full.

This powerful atomizer is ideal for large-scale humidification, fumigation, and evaporative cooling. Units combines the power of the Turbo XE fog fan with a large 18 gallon tank. The tank recycles wastewater and can be used in chemical fogging. This centrifugal atomizer produces billions of tiny, fog-like particles that evaporate quickly. The Humidifier uses two float valves to maintain the water level, a submersible pump to feed the fogging head, and ball valve to control the fogging output.

This fire hazard humidifier fogger combines the power of the Turbo XE fog fan with a large 18 gallon recirculation water tank. The water tank captures and recycles wastewater, and can be used in chemical fogging ( if needed ). Centrifugal atomizer produces billions of tiny, fog-like particles that quickly evaporate. The humidifier design with a Float Valve in the water tank, for automatic water refill, and maintain the water level in the water tank. A special submersible pump in the water tank, to feed the fogging head, and Ball Valve to control the fogging density output.

A thoroughly-researched, thoughtful, and nuanced work about the 1692 Salem withcraft panic.
Format: Paperback
This graphic novel recounts the 1692 Salem (Massachusetts) witchcraft panic that engulfed Salem, Salem Village (now Danvers), and adjacent communities. About two dozen men and women were convicted and hanged, one was pressed to death (tortured) to try to force him to acknowledge the Court’s authority. That man was Giles Corey, aged 80. The book focuses on him, but it covers others among the accused and executed as well as on the judges, politicians, and other involved. (No so much on the accusers and their motives.). The narrative plays out chronologically with interstitial vignettes in which 19th Century literary figures Nathaniel Hawthorne and Henry Wadsworth Longfellow wander around Salem during the 1800s discussing the trials and their legacy. (Hawthorne lived in Salem for a time and was a descendant or the Court of Oyer and Terminer Judge Hathorne.). The work concludes with a chapter, More Wonders of the Invisible World, that follows how Salem developed economically up to the present day in which witchcraft-related Halloween tourism turns Salem town into arguably the least attractive “tourist attraction” on Cape Ann. (Do not skip this chapter, it is engrossing.) An extensive series of endnotes provide scholarly references and background information. The artwork veers back and forth between caricatures (the 17th century events) and realism (19th century and onwards). In both cases the line art is exquisite. The text includes quotes from transcripts of the trials and other contemporary documents as well as fictional dialog. Wickey worked on this book for more than a decade, and it shows in his thorough scholarship. This is, in all seriousness, Pulitzer/Eisner-level work. Wickey was born in Beverly and resides on Cape Ann. Most of us born and raised on the “North Shore” learn about the Salem witchcraft panic in high school -often as a cautionary tale about politics, spectral evidence, and what we would today call “lawfare.” I thought I knew a fair amount about the 1692 panic, but I learned something new with nearly every other page. I was especially glad to see Wickey cover now-debunked ergot-poisoning theory and that he dismissed the vile slander that some among the convicted and executed were actually witches. There’s nothing really “missing” from the book, though one wishes one could learn more about the fates of the accusers other than Ann Putnam. That their motives appear to have been “sport” is bone-chilling fully three centuries later. Read her "apology" years later and try not to think, "psychopath." At 500 plus pages, it's too long to read at one setting, but it is a pleasure to read at shorter intervals.
